The Limitation of Air-Only Cleaning Methods

Compressed air can dislodge loose dust in ductwork, but it leaves behind the contamination layer that actually affects indoor air quality. Particles that have adhered to duct surfaces through static attraction or moisture won't budge without physical contact. Blowing air simply relocates these materials to different sections of your system, where they'll continue circulating through Tinton Falls homes every time the HVAC cycles on.

Rotating brush vacuum technology solves this problem by mechanically scrubbing all interior duct surfaces while simultaneously extracting dislodged material. Brushes contact metal at every point—horizontal runs, vertical drops, and angled transitions—breaking the bond between stuck debris and ductwork. The integrated vacuum captures loosened particles immediately, venting them outside rather than allowing them to settle elsewhere in the system. This removes the biofilm layer where mold and bacteria grow, not just surface dust that would shed on its own eventually.


What Antimicrobial Disinfection Prevents

Mechanical cleaning alone can't eliminate microscopic organisms embedded in duct surfaces. Even after visible contamination is removed, bacterial colonies and mold spores remain viable, ready to reproduce once conditions favor growth. In coastal New Jersey's humid environment, those conditions exist year-round inside dark ductwork where condensation forms during cooling cycles.

Antimicrobial treatment applied after mechanical cleaning creates an environment hostile to microbial growth. This interrupts the reproduction cycle that would otherwise recontaminate ducts within weeks. The practical outcome shows up as elimination of the musty odor that sometimes accompanies system startup, reduced dust reaccumulation on vents and registers, and fewer allergy symptoms from airborne particles. Tinton Falls households with pets notice particular improvement, since treated ducts no longer harbor the dander and bacteria that contribute to respiratory irritation. HVAC performance improves as well—unrestricted airflow reduces energy consumption and extends equipment life by decreasing the work required to move conditioned air through the system.

Questions That Reveal Cleaning Quality

Evaluating air duct cleaning services requires understanding which methods produce lasting results versus temporary cosmetic improvement.

  • Does the system use mechanical brushes sized to your ductwork, or only compressed air that can't remove adhered debris?
  • Will extracted contaminants vent outside your home, or recirculate through portable filtration that may leak fine particles back into living spaces?
  • Is antimicrobial treatment included as a standard step, or offered as an optional add-on that many homeowners skip?
  • Are both supply and return ducts cleaned, or just the accessible main trunk lines while branch runs stay contaminated?
  • In Tinton Falls homes with registers near floor level, will grilles and boots receive individual attention where pet hair and dust concentrate?
